Red Wings vs Devils Reaction: Detroit Fights Hard, But the Data Reveals a Bigger Issue
The Detroit Red Wings lost 4–3 to the New Jersey Devils, but unlike so many of their blowout losses this season, this one showed real fight. Detroit heavily out-chanced the Devils at 5-on-5, dominated long stretches of play, and nearly tied the game with a frantic two-minute barrage in the final moments. This was one of those rare “good” losses — not something we celebrate often on Red Wings Rant — but the effort in periods two and three showed what this team can be when they lock in.
Still, the problems are real. Early defensive mistakes continue to sink the Wings...

The Detroit Red Wings finish their five-game road trip sitting second in the Atlantic Division — and the analytics show exactly why. Detroit currently sits around 51.5% in expected goals for percentage (xGF%) at both five-on-five and all strengths, signaling a team that’s genuinely driving play and out-chancing opponents most nights.
But dig deeper, and the cracks appear:
Detroit’s high-danger scoring chance percentage dips below 50%, and their high-danger shooting percentage ranks in the league’s bottom third. Meanwhile, they’re above 50% in both medium- and low-danger shot possession, meaning they’re getting volume — just not finishing quality looks...
